I have broadcasted clover into stubble many times and it works well
especially if you get a heavy rain shortly after seeding to mud-in the seed.
But the stand is better if you lightly disc the ground just enough to scratch
up a 1/2" of loose dirt to better cover the seed. The traditional way of
seeding legumes is with a nurse crop of small grains where the alfalfa is
frost seeded in early winter and supported by the grain from washing out...
